        AN ACT granting retroactive tier III membership in the  New  York  state
          and local employees' retirement system to Steven R. Grice

          The  People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and Assem-
        bly, do enact as follows:

     1    Section 1. Notwithstanding any other law to the  contrary,  Steven  R.
     2  Grice, who is currently a Tier VI member of the New York state and local
     3  employees'  retirement  system  and  currently employed by the county of
     4  Genesee, and who commenced employment with the county of Genesee on June
     5  22, 1981, and who, for reasons not ascribable  to  his  own  negligence,
     6  failed  to  become  a  member of the New York state and local employees'
     7  retirement system in 1981, may be deemed to have become a member of  the
     8  New  York state and local employees' retirement system on June 22, 1981,
     9  if within one year of the effective date of this act he  shall  file  an
    10  application  therefor  with  the state comptroller. Upon receipt of such
    11  application, Steven R. Grice shall be granted Tier III status in the New
    12  York state and local employees' retirement system and  be  eligible  for
    13  all  the  rights  and benefits thereof. No contributions made to the New
    14  York state and local employees' retirement system  by  Steven  R.  Grice
    15  shall be returned to him pursuant to this act.
    16    § 2. Any past service costs incurred in implementing the provisions of
    17  this act shall be borne by the county of Genesee.
    18    § 3. This act shall take effect immediately.
    19    FISCAL NOTE.--Pursuant to Legislative Law, Section 50:
    20    This  bill  will  grant  Tier 3 status in the New York State and Local
    21  Employees' Retirement System to Steven R. Grice, a current Tier 6 member
    22  employed by the county of Genesee, by changing his date of membership to
    23  June 22, 1981, his first date of employment with the county of  Genesee.
    24  There will be no refund of member contributions. As a Tier 3 member with

     1  over  10  years  of membership, he will no longer be required to make 3%
     2  member contributions.
     3    If this bill is enacted during the 2019 legislative session, we antic-
     4  ipate  that  there  will  be  an increase of approximately $4,900 in the
     5  annual contributions of the county of Genesee for the fiscal year ending
     6  March 31, 2020. In future years, this cost  will  vary  as  the  billing
     7  rates and salary of Steven Grice change.
     8    In addition to the annual contributions discussed above, there will be
     9  an  immediate  past  service  cost  of $8,430 which will be borne by the
    10  county of Genesee as a one-time payment. This estimate is based  on  the
    11  assumption that payment will be made on February 1, 2020.
